Harvey Hess

He received grants and commissions from the Hawaii State Foundation on Culture and the Arts (1973, 1975, 1979), the National and Hawaii Bicentennial Commissions (1975), Continental Harmony-administered by the American Composers Forum (1999), Summit Choral Society, Akron, Ohio (2000) and the Iowa Arts Council (2002).

Kenny Endo

Endo has received commissions to compose and tour new music from the American Composers Forum, the McKnight Foundation, The Children's Theatre Company, the Rockefeller Foundation (MAPP), the Japan Foundation, Continental Harmony, the Freeman Foundation, Hawai`i State Foundation on Culture and the Arts, the Japanese American Cultural and Community Center, Stanford Lively Arts, and the Honolulu Mayor’s Office of Culture and the Arts.

Innova Recordings

It was founded in 1982 as a way to document the winners of the McKnight Fellowship offered by its parent organization, the Minnesota (now (American) Composers Forum.
